Functional description

The footwell module (FRM) is the master control unit for the exterior lights. That means: All lighting functions are controlled by the footwell module (FRM).

On request from the footwell module (FRM) the LED main light module controls the relevant lighting functions. The footwell module (FRM) sends the request in the form of a message on the K-CAN2. The central gateway module (ZGM) forwards the message on the K-CAN3 to the LED main light module on the left (LHML) and LED main headlight module on the right (LHMR).
